Easy hiking trails around Utrechtse Heuvelrug traverse a diverse landscape shaped by a glacial ridge, offering an undulating terrain rare in the Netherlands. The region features extensive forests, including dense woodlands and ancient oak and beech trees, alongside vast heathlands that bloom in late summer. Hikers can also explore picturesque sand drifts, lakes, and open fields, with elevated points providing views over surrounding river landscapes. Utrechtse Heuvelrug offers a wide selection of easy hiking trails, with over 780 routes specifically designed for a relaxed experience. These trails traverse diverse landscapes, from dense forests to open heathlands.
Easy hikes in Utrechtse Heuvelrug feature a varied landscape shaped by a glacial ridge, offering gentle undulations rare in the Netherlands. You'll encounter extensive forests, vast heathlands, picturesque sand drifts, and open fields. Some elevated points provide scenic views over surrounding river landscapes.

The region is rich in attractions. You can explore historic country estates and castles like Amerongen Castle, or visit unique monuments such as the Pyramid of Austerlitz. Trails also lead past natural features like the Heidestein Forest Lake or offer views from points like View of Kwintelooyen.

Utrechtse Heuvelrug is beautiful year-round. Late summer is particularly stunning when the heathlands bloom in vibrant purple. Autumn offers colorful foliage in the extensive forests. Spring brings fresh greenery and blooming wildflowers, while winter can provide peaceful, crisp walks, especially through the woodlands.

The diverse habitats support a rich array of flora and fauna. You might spot red deer, roe deer, foxes, or badgers in the woodlands. The park is also home to over 100 bird species, including the black woodpecker. The forests feature majestic beech and oak trees, while heathlands offer unique plant life, especially when in bloom.
